Ethereum
Block
21094889
0x5899c5932ea27cfde0d6fbf8a8809f429e155832
EOA
Active on
Ethereum with -- and
343 txns
Funded by
0x2254
…
f35c
via
0xaf97
…
5afc
First active
5 years ago
Last active
4 years ago
Loading...